Software is typically designed for general purposes. Your business, however, has its own way of working. There are specific workflows, team habits, and long-term objectives. Off-the-shelf software tools are usually helpful at the first stage, but they become harder to manage as time goes on. They include too many features that you do not require, lack the ones you truly need, and often fail to integrate smoothly with the rest of your system.
Custom software is built to meet your real needs. It supports the way your team already works, rather than forcing them to change. Each screen, feature, and function is designed with purpose, enabling your business to work faster, better, and more efficiently.
This approach works especially well for:
When tools match your process, adoption becomes easier. People need less training, make fewer mistakes, and complete tasks more efficiently. Custom software blends naturally into your team’s day-to-day operations, which leads to better productivity and smoother collaboration. It can also streamline critical areas such as inventory management, CRM software, and big data processing, ensuring every department functions in sync.
Another benefit is long-term control. With custom development, you choose what to build, when to scale, and how to connect it with your existing systems. You are not limited by someone else’s roadmap or forced updates. Strong security measures and tailored software design also ensure your data stays protected and systems stay stable.
Instead of settling for tools made for the average company, you can invest in software designed just for you. As your business grows, your technology will grow with it on your terms.
Is your software ready for your next big move? Growth is a good problem to have, but it also brings new demands on your technology. When your business starts to scale, you need systems that do not hold you back. This is where modular software architecture steps in.
What if you could upgrade just one part of your system without changing everything else? With modular architecture, you can. Each part of your software is built as a separate module. These modules manage core functions like billing, user access, or inventory. As your business grows, you can simply improve or expand the modules you need. No disruption. No rebuilds.
Need to launch a new feature fast? Add more users? Integrate a new tool? You can do all of that without waiting for long updates or system downtime. Teams can even work on different modules at the same time, which means faster development, fewer bugs, and more innovation. Modular systems align perfectly with microservices architecture, allowing for easy integration and independent deployment of software components.
Is your team spending too much time fixing or adjusting software instead of building your product? Modular systems fix that too. You build only what you need, when you need it, saving both time and cost. And here is the real question. If your business is moving forward, should your software stay stuck? Modular architecture gives you the flexibility to grow with confidence.
So whether you are a startup scaling fast or an enterprise evolving your tech stack, custom software built with a modular design will grow with you smoothly, efficiently, and on your terms.

Many team members still spend hours inputting data across spreadsheets, emails, and platforms. This manual work consumes up to 50% of an employee's time and is a primary source of errors. Custom automation tools can reduce manual effort by 40%, allowing employees to focus on more strategic tasks.
Dependence on spreadsheet reports slows down decision-making and increases risk. These reports are often full of errors, and by the time they are shared, the data is already outdated. Custom dashboards provide real-time reporting from all systems in one place.
Switching between unlinked tools wastes time and leads to errors. Many businesses struggle with duplicate data entry and mismatched information. Custom software brings everything together into a connected, simplified system.
Your CRM, ERP, CMS, and payment systems operate separately. A lead captured on your website needs to be manually added to your CRM. Invoices are created in one platform, but financial reports require data to be copied into another. Sales and operations teams work from outdated or incomplete information, increasing the risk of delays and costly mistakes.
These disconnected tools often arise from relying too long on commercial off-the-shelf software that lacks flexibility for your growing business needs.
Each system is connected through a smart, automated workflow. When a customer fills out a form, the data instantly updates your CRM. The ERP reflects order status in real time, and payment confirmation is logged automatically. Your content management system is linked with inventory and pricing, ensuring consistent information across every touchpoint. API integration and seamless database design allow these workflows to operate without lag, making data transfer reliable and immediate.

Top startups go beyond using standard software. They invest early in building their own tools to improve speed, decision-making, and long-term scalability. Here are three powerful tools they create internally.
Rather than using average CRM platforms that may not align with their workflow, startups build their own. These are highly customized to match their sales process, customer journey, and product features. A custom-built CRM can track user activity, trigger follow-ups, and prioritize leads based on real-time behavior.
This approach ensures complete control over customer data, which is critical in a world where data privacy and cybersecurity software are essential for compliance and protection. It also allows for smoother API development and integrations with other tools in the startup ecosystem. This improves sales efficiency and helps the team focus on high-value opportunities without distractions.
Leading startups develop internal dashboards that display usage, retention, and revenue data in real time. These dashboards are designed around key performance metrics that matter most to the team. By building their own dashboards instead of relying on commercial off-the-shelf software, startups gain better adaptability and speed.
Immediate visibility supports quick decision-making across product, marketing, and leadership functions. It also eliminates the need for constant manual reports, enabling faster iterations and better coordination across departments. Incorporating automated testing and continuous integration practices helps keep these dashboards accurate, updated, and secure at all times.
Support and operations teams often face delays when relying on developers for small fixes or customer requests. That’s why startups build internal admin panels and tools. These systems help non-technical teams manage refunds, user upgrades, account issues, and ticket responses easily. Good UX/UI design ensures these internal tools are user-friendly and efficient for all team members. It improves workflow, saves time, and keeps users happy.
Many startups also partner with experienced software development vendors to implement robust security solutions and best practices in software engineering, keeping internal tools scalable and safe. These custom tools offer a competitive edge, giving startups the freedom to move faster and operate smarter as they scale.
This is the first and most important step. The goal here is to understand your business, users, and what the software should do. The team gathers detailed information through meetings, research, and workflow analysis to define clear goals and features. This helps avoid confusion later and sets a strong foundation for the project.
Once the goals are clear, designers start creating wireframes and mockups. These are simple visuals that show how the software will look and feel. You get to see the user journey before development starts, which helps refine the layout, colors, navigation, and user experience. This step ensures the software is both attractive and easy to use.
The development team starts building the software in small sections called sprints. Each sprint focuses on a specific feature or module and is followed by a review. This method allows for faster progress, regular feedback, and quick adjustments if something needs to change. You can see updates often, rather than waiting till the end.
Once a part of the software is ready, it’s tested for bugs, speed, and user behavior. Quality assurance teams run different types of tests to ensure everything works smoothly and meets the original goals. This step reduces the chance of errors after launch and ensures a polished final product.
After everything is tested and approved, the software goes live. But the process doesn’t stop there. The team continues to monitor performance, fix any bugs, and make updates if needed. You also get support to help with questions or improvements as users begin using the software.
Custom software is quite the solution, but it does not come without its challenges. The primary concern for most businesses is the upfront investment. Since the software is developed from scratch based on exact criteria and specifications, the cost naturally surpasses that of purchasing an off-the-shelf tool.
Another major challenge is the longer development time. Deep planning, designing, and testing phases are involved in custom platform building. If a business urgently needs a solution, it is common to feel that these phases are being prolonged; however, they are essential for the successful delivery of a quality product.
Another common challenge arises when goals, priorities, or details are unclear. Having no concrete plan means the project might experience scope creep, miscommunication, and delays. Furthermore, since you own the software, all maintenance and updates fall under your jurisdiction; this adds to the need for technical planning and resources.
To handle these challenges, start with a strong discovery and planning phase. Define your goals, features, users, and workflows. A clear roadmap helps avoid confusion and ensures everyone’s aligned.
Use the Agile development approach, break the software into small, manageable parts, and build it step-by-step. This allows for frequent testing, feedback, and improvements along the way.
Partner with an experienced development team that offers transparent communication, documentation, and post-launch support. Also, plan for long-term maintenance from the start; this keeps the software stable, secure, and scalable.
The right process and partner turn these early challenges into opportunities for long-term success.
